Equinor Backs Ørsted's Rights Issue for Future Growth

Equinor's Strategic Support for Ørsted's Rights Issue
Equinor (OSE, NYSE: EQNR) has closely examined the proposal from the Board of Directors of Ørsted A/S regarding a Rights Issue aimed at giving pre-emptive rights to existing shareholders. This initiative was announced recently, highlighting Ørsted's approach to navigate current industry challenges.
In light of ongoing discussions with Ørsted, Equinor has made the decision to fully support this proposal, which aims to reinforce Ørsted’s financial position. As a dedicated industrial shareholder, Equinor plans to participate actively in the Rights Issue, ensuring it maintains its significant 10% ownership stake in Ørsted.

Continued Engagement in Offshore Wind Developments
Equinor remains vigilant regarding the latest trends and changes in the offshore wind industry, especially in the US market. As circumstances evolve, the company intends to keep an open line of communication with Ørsted to optimize strategies moving forward.
Once the final terms of the Rights Issue are established, Equinor is prepared to invest in new shares amounting to approximately DKK 6 billion, which is roughly equivalent to USD 939 million based on the current exchange rate.
Equinor's participation in this Rights Issue aligns with its financial strategy and confirms its commitment to maintaining competitive capital distributions amongst its shareholders. This strategic investment reflects a strong belief in the future of Ørsted and the offshore wind industry at large.
Equinor's Offshore Wind Portfolio and Future Projects
At present, Equinor’s offshore wind portfolio includes a net installed capacity of 0.4 GW, with an additional 3.0 GW currently under development. The primary focus remains on finishing ongoing projects located in North-West Europe and the Empire Wind 1 initiative in the US. These projects represent significant strides in Equinor’s commitment to advancing renewable energy solutions.
